The project: The Lead Scheduler / Planning Lead is responsible for the development, maintenance, and assurance of the integrated project schedule during the construction phase of a major infrastructure or built‑environment project. Working closely with the Project Leader / Project Manager, Commercial Manager / Cost Control Lead, and Contract Administrator, the Lead Scheduler provides a robust, transparent, and auditable view of project progress, critical path, and schedule risk.

The role supports informed decision‑making through accurate programme reporting, forecasting, and schedule impact analysis within formal governance or regulated delivery environments.
